Winco.Their prices are so much better than Vons or even Stater Brothers.I like Target on occasion but their grocery section is small compared to elsewhere(even Walmart has an amazing selection compared to Walmart.)

Thing is, there are things I can get at Walmart that I can’t get at Vons or vice versa.And Winco is really good for certain things(they have bulk food.If you want a ton of oats,Winco ‘s got you.)They also have much better prices on things that I buy with frequency(like frozen pizza-DiGiorno-my frozen pizza of choice -is WAY cheaper there than elsewhere).I’ve been going between Vons,Stater Brothers and Winco.They each have their pluses and minuses but since I can go to Winco and buy a cart full of food and not break the bank-that is a good thing!

The Mormons have a lot of things they do that I like(I remember going to my friend’s house-she lived right across the street) for dinner and at least once I was there on a Family Home Evening which is where Mormon families read scripture, play games and just spend time with each other.It varies from family to family as to what they do, but it’s a whole evening of family time.
